Comprehending French Drains: What They Are and Just how They Function



A French drain is an effective remedy for handling excess water in your yard. It is composed of a trench loaded with gravel or rock, including a perforated pipeline near the bottom. This layout permits water to move into the pipeline, where it's then rerouted away from your home. Portland French Drain. When heavy rainfall or melting snow fills the ground, the French drain accumulates the excess water, preventing merging and disintegration in your yard.You'll discover that these drains are specifically valuable in locations with poor soil drainage or near structures that need protection from water damage. By guiding water away from your home's structure, you can avoid possible issues like flooding and mold and mildew growth. Actions to Set Up a French Drainpipe: A Do It Yourself Guide or Professional Aid?



Whether you're an experienced DIY enthusiast or a property owner tackling your first major task, recognizing the steps to install a French drain is essential. Beginning by examining your yard's water drainage trouble to figure out the best area for your drain. You'll require to dig a trench regarding 6 inches vast and 18 to 24 inches deep, sloping it away from your foundation.Next, line the trench with landscape fabric to protect against dust from clogging the drainpipe. Add a layer of crushed rock, then put the perforated pipe on the top, making certain the holes face down. Cover the pipeline with more crushed rock, then fold the fabric over the top, safeguarding it in area. Backfill the trench with soil, making sure it's compacted.If this appears overwhelming, take into consideration hiring an expert. They can assure proper installment, conserving you time and potential errors, specifically if your backyard has complicated water drainage concerns.
